A global education technology company based in the United Kingdom seeks a Regional Marketing Specialist to drive marketing initiatives across the UK/I and ANZHK regions. This full-time role involves localization of marketing strategies, collaboration with sales and digital marketing teams, and managing regional marketing campaigns.
Ideal candidates will have:
- 2–4 years of B2B marketing experience
- A relevant degree
- Proficiency in CRM tools
This position allows for remote work and emphasizes a comprehensive package focused on well-being and professional development.
